HL always work even keys in pocket, (USA rules)
most have 2 fuse's check both fuses.
some cars outside (mostly) USA have DRL,
daylight running light option or manditory (canada)
got DRL, that is the first question, they messup more often.
and are more complex.

at the least there is:
1: battery dead, does car start? you didnt say.
2: bad fuses.
3: bad HL relay
4: bad HL switch.
5: bad wires. yes, its and endless topic this and connnectors. bad.
